CLASS ACTION SUIT AGAINST GONZALES, INC, SISTEMA INTERNACIONAL DE TRANSPORTE DE AUTOBUSES, INC., and GREYHOUND LINES, INC.

 

Latest update: January 1, 2003 :  

On December 18, 2002 a complaint initiating the contemplated adversary proceeding was filed in the Bankruptcy Court in Phoenix. The Plaintiffs now include not only the Plaintiffs in the original suit in the Federal Court in Los Angeles but, in addition, Edward Barajas, Jose Jimenez Jr., Jose Morales, Alfredo Nava, Teresa Nava, Felix Novoa, Brenda Porras, Ricardo Rodriguez, Francisco Zamora, all suing on behalf of themselves and others similarly situated. The class has been expanded to include all former employees of Golden State Transportation who were laid off at various times in August, 2002. The Defendants remain Gonzalez, Inc., Greyhound Lines, Inc., and Sistema Internacional de Transporte de Autobuses, Inc. December 5, 2002 :

On November 12, 2002 the Law Offices of Bennett Rolfe filed an action in the United States District Court in Los Angeles on behalf of Jimmy Rice, Manuel Paz, Cesar Barrios, Manuel Reygosa and Simon Rosales and all others who like those persons were laid off from their jobs at Golden State Transportation in the greater Los Angeles area on August 29 or 30, 2002.

The action was based on an alleged violation of the Worker Adjustment and Retraining Notification Act, popularly known as the WARN act, which requires some employers to give 60 days notice of certain types of lay-offs and provides for recovery of up to 60 days pay in the absence of such notice.

The Defendants in the action are Gonzalez, Inc. and its parent companies Sistema Internacional de Transporte de Autobuses, Inc. and Greyhound Lines, Inc.

Shortly after the filing of the action it was learned that Gonzalez, Inc. had filed a Chapter 11 bankruptcy petition in the Bankruptcy Court in Phoenix, Arizona. Accordingly, the case is to be heard in a so-called adversary proceeding to be filed against all the Defendants in the Bankruptcy Court in Phoenix.

On December 2,  2002, the nationally recognized New York law firm of Lankenau and Miller as cooperating counsel for the Maurice and Jane Sugar Law Center in Detroit agreed to associate with the Law Offices of Bennett Rolfe in pursuit of the WARN claim which was filed.
